Не стоит! междометие:
Ничего! (Never mind!, don't mention it!, It doesn't matter!)
Пожалуйста! (please!, If you please!, You are welcome!, Don't mention it!, Forget it!, Pray!)
Не стоит благодарности! (Not at all!, you are welcome!, Don't mention it!, forget it!)
